The full picture

J&J Snack Foods makes snack foods and frozen beverages that most Americans have probably eaten without knowing the brand. Their products include soft pretzels (sold under the SuperPretzel name), frozen beverages like ICEE and Slush Puppie, churros, funnel cakes, and handheld sandwiches. They sell mostly to food service customers like stadiums, amusement parks, movie theaters, schools, and retailers.

The company earns money by selling its products wholesale to food service operators and through retail grocery channels across the United States, with some presence in Canada. J&J Snack Foods has built a strong position in the soft pretzel and frozen beverage categories, where brand recognition and long-standing customer relationships create some stickiness. However, the business faces real pressure from rising ingredient and labor costs, which squeeze its already thin operating margins, and heavy dependence on venues like sports arenas and theaters means any slowdown in public gatherings can quickly hurt sales.
